unageanu/jiji2

View on GitHub
sites/src/js/viewmodel/pages/rmt-trading-summary-page-model.js

Summary

Maintainability
A
0 mins
Test Coverage
import ContainerJS         from "container-js"
import Observable          from "../../utils/observable"

export default class HomePageModel extends Observable {

  constructor() {
    super();
    this.viewModelFactory = ContainerJS.Inject;
  }

  postCreate() {
    this.tradingSummary =
      this.viewModelFactory.createTradingSummaryViewModel(true);
  }

  initialize() {
    this.tradingSummary.setProperty("startTime",
      this.tradingSummary.availableAggregationPeriods[0].time, () => false);
  }
}